Calculate Log Base 400 of 354

To solve the equation log 400 (354)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 354, a = 400:
    log 400 (354) = log(354) / log(400)
  3. Evaluate the term:
    log(354) / log(400)
    = 1.39794000867204 / 1.92427928606188
    = 0.97960972095993
    = Logarithm of 354 with base 400
